Three chalkboards on the corner of Oregon and Missouri in downtown El Paso have been attracting a lot of attention lately. The chalkboards, which prompt passersbys to finish the sentence, "Before I die..." are filled up with goals people would like to accomplish. Among the responses are winning the lotto, learning a language, traveling the world, and getting married.

Although the original chalk boards The El Paso Community Foundation put up earlier this month have all been filled in, they will be adding more panels soon according to a a post on their Facebook page,
